The core mechanism: vascular gymnastics

The primary benefit of combining heat and cold is the effect on your blood vessels and circulation.

When you sit in a sauna, your body temperature rises. To cool itself, your blood vessels dilate (vasodilation). Blood flow to the skin increases dramatically—some estimates suggest it can double or triple. Your heart rate increases, similar to a moderate-intensity walk or light jog.

When you then hit cold water, the opposite happens. Your blood vessels constrict (vasoconstriction). Blood is shunted away from your extremities and toward your core to preserve heat.

Going back and forth between these two states creates a kind of vascular workout. The vessels are forced to expand and contract repeatedly. Over time, this improves their elasticity. Stiffer arteries are a major risk factor for cardiovascular disease and high blood pressure. A 2018 study in the Journal of Human Hypertension found that regular sauna bathing improved arterial compliance. Adding cold exposure likely amplifies this effect by forcing a more dramatic range of motion in the vessel walls.

What this means for you: You're not just relaxing. You're training the plumbing of your cardiovascular system to be more adaptable.

Inflammation and recovery: the push-pull effect

Heat and cold affect inflammation differently, and that's where the combination gets interesting for recovery from training or daily wear and tear.

Cold exposure reduces inflammation and numbs pain. It slows down metabolic activity and reduces swelling. That's why athletes ice after a game. It's a dampening effect.

Heat, on the other hand, increases blood flow, which helps clear metabolic waste products like lactate and delivers oxygen and nutrients to tissues. It also activates heat shock proteins, which help repair damaged cells and reduce longer-term inflammation at the cellular level.

Using both in sequence gives you a recovery tool that hits two different mechanisms. The cold calms the acute inflammatory response. The heat then promotes repair and circulation. A 2015 review in Sports Medicine noted that contrast therapy (alternating hot and cold) can reduce muscle soreness and improve recovery of strength after intense exercise compared to passive recovery alone.

Practical takeaway: If you did a hard leg day, the cold plunge first can reduce acute swelling. The sauna afterward can help with blood flow and tissue repair. But timing matters.

The nervous system: from fight-or-flight to calm and alert

This is where the combination becomes a mental health tool as much as a physical one.

Cold exposure activates the sympathetic nervous system—your fight-or-flight response. You feel alert, sharp, and focused. Your body releases norepinephrine and dopamine. That's the buzzy, clear-headed feeling people describe after a cold plunge.

Heat, especially prolonged sauna use, activates the parasympathetic nervous system—your rest-and-digest mode. Heart rate slows, muscles relax, and cortisol levels can drop. That's the deep relaxation you feel after a sauna session.

When you combine them, you get a controlled stress response followed by a recovery response. You're essentially teaching your nervous system to handle a stressor (the cold) and then to downshift back to calm (the heat). Over time, this can improve your ability to handle stress in daily life.

A 2022 study in Physiology & Behavior found that regular exposure to both heat and cold improved heart rate variability (HRV), a marker of how well your nervous system can adapt to stress. Higher HRV is associated with better stress resilience and lower risk of burnout.

What this means for you: You're not just recovering muscles. You're training your brain to handle pressure and then recover from it.

Does the order matter?

Yes, and it depends on your goal.

  • For recovery from training: Start with cold, end with heat. Cold first reduces acute inflammation. Heat afterward promotes blood flow and repair. This sequence also avoids the risk of feeling lightheaded from going from hot to cold too quickly.
  • For alertness and focus: Start with heat, end with cold. The sauna relaxes you. The cold plunge then jolts your system awake. This is the classic morning protocol for people who want to feel sharp without caffeine.
  • For general stress relief and sleep: End with heat. A sauna session followed by a gradual cool-down (not a plunge) is better for sleep. Cold exposure can be too stimulating close to bedtime.

There is no single "right" order. The best sequence is the one that matches what you're trying to accomplish that day.

What the research actually says about cold and heat together

Most of the data on contrast therapy comes from sports recovery studies, not large-scale population studies like the Finnish sauna research. That said, the mechanisms are well understood.

A 2020 study in Frontiers in Physiology looked at athletes who used contrast therapy (alternating hot and cold water immersion) after eccentric exercise. The group using contrast therapy reported less muscle soreness and had better recovery of strength compared to passive rest. The hot-cold group also had lower blood markers of muscle damage.

The Finnish sauna studies (Laukkanen et al., 2015, 2018) are the strongest evidence for sauna alone. They showed a 40% lower risk of cardiovascular death in men who used the sauna 4-7 times per week. Adding cold exposure to that protocol is logical based on the vascular and nervous system benefits, but no large-scale study has specifically tested the combination for longevity outcomes. That's emerging research territory.

Practical protocol: how to do it safely

  1. Start with the sauna. 10-15 minutes at 170-190°F (77-88°C) is a reasonable starting point. Drink water beforehand. Listen to your body.
  2. Transition slowly. Do not jump from a 190°F sauna directly into 50°F water. Sit in a cool room for a minute or two. Let your body temperature start to drop. Then move to the cold.
  3. Cold exposure. Start with 1-3 minutes in water that is 50-60°F (10-15°C). Colder is not better. The goal is discomfort, not danger. If you're new to cold exposure, a cold shower for 30 seconds is a fine starting point.
  4. Repeat the cycle. 2-3 rounds of hot-cold is typical. More than that is unnecessary for most people.
  5. End with a warm cooldown. Do not end on cold if you plan to sleep soon. Do not end on hot if you need to be alert immediately after.
  6. Hydrate. You lose fluid from both heat and cold exposure. Drink water.

Who should be careful

If you have uncontrolled high blood pressure, heart disease, or a history of stroke, check with your doctor before combining sauna and cold exposure. The rapid changes in blood pressure and heart rate can be risky for some people. Pregnant women and people with certain skin conditions should also be cautious.

Talk to your doctor before starting any contrast therapy protocol, especially if you have a pre-existing condition.

Putting it all together

Sauna and cold therapy work together because they activate complementary physiological systems. Heat dilates blood vessels and promotes repair. Cold constricts them and reduces inflammation. Alternating between the two trains your cardiovascular system to be more adaptable, helps with recovery from training, and improves your nervous system's ability to handle stress.

The research supports the mechanisms. The practice is safe for most healthy men when done with common sense. The benefits are cumulative—one session feels good, but consistent use over weeks and months is where the real changes happen.
